Love politics? Hate politics? If you answered yes to either of these questions, then you should come out to SUDS Hack Night on November 1st as we host a special Election Edition! Using real polling data and other data sources, each participant will come up with their own prediction of who will win the general election and by how many electoral votes. No technical background is required - you can use as much or as little data as you like. If you believe that furry little caterpillars (https://www.washingtonpost.com/news/animalia/wp/2016/04/26/these-fuzzy-little-caterpillars-are-better-at-predicting-elections-than-most-pundits/) can predict the election, we're not going to stop you!

We'll then take each of your predictions and see how you stack up against some of the best pollsters (including Nate Silver) when the results are in on November 8th! The person who comes closest to predicting the actual election results will win a special prize from SUDS!
